Irving Rosenfeld (Christian Bale) dabbles in forgery and loan-sharking, but when he falls for fellow grifter Sydney Prosser (Amy Adams), things change in a big way. Caught red-handed by FBI agent Richie DiMaso (Bradley Cooper), Irv and Sydney are forced to work under cover as part of DiMaso's sting operation to nail a New Jersey mayor (Jeremy Renner). Meanwhile, Irv's jealous wife (Jennifer Lawrence) may be the one to bring everyone's world crashing down. Based on the 1970s Abscam case.

Although slow going at times it's still entertaining enough, the transition from TV series to movie is good enough and the story picks up 10 years, after the events of season 3. The year is now 1889 and all the familiar faces are back and it's really great to see them back on screen. Some characters get more air time than others but everyone has a role to play. Ian McShane as Al Swearengen is the stand out performance for me and is just as good as he was in the TV series however the characters health has deteriorated over the years but he's still as feisty as ever. Also characters such as Seth Bullock (Timothy Olyphant) are good in this who is now a US Marshal. George Hearst (Gerald McRaney) who is now a United States Senator is back in the role - The look of the movie is the same as the series bringing to life the dirt and grime of Deadwood though the future descends on this period with the advancement of the telephone. However my only negative point towards the movie is that the TV series tried to stick loosely to historical fact, the movie is more fiction than fact. Aside from that if you enjoyed the TV series then you'll may also enjoy this. 8/10

Demi Moore and Woody Harrelson are the couple facing financial ruin until billionaire Robert Redford offers them 1 million dollars for one night with her. When people talk about films that have divided opinion, this usually features on their lists. I've always liked Demi Moore, I mean what a beauty, but she herself has made a career of dividing audiences. This was at the top of her international stardom era when she could command huge box office returns despite some very questionable acting performances. All the acting is off in this, from all the leads, but it has the ability to produce an emotional response despite it's very obvious shortcomings. An enjoyable bad movie, if there is such a thing. 2.5 / 5
